Maritime Commerce and the Impact of the Shipping Container
The shipping container has revolutionized global cargo logistics, transforming it into a highly streamlined network. These standardized units allow for seamless transfer of goods across various modes of transportation, from ships to trains and trucks, effectively connecting markets with producers worldwide. Furthermore, the containerization process streamlines loading and unloading operations, minimizing costs and improving overall performance.
- {A key benefit of containers is their standardization, which allows for efficient handling and storage across global supply chains.
- {Moreover, the use of containers has significantly reduced damage to goods during transit, leading to lower insurance claims and higher customer satisfaction.
- {The shipping container's impact extends beyond just logistics; it has also played a role in globalization, facilitating international trade and cultural exchange.
